Memo To UK: No Pandora For You

Techcrunch reports: 
"UK Pandora users received an email that included the following:
As you probably know, in July of 2007 we had to block usage of Pandora outside the U.S. because of the lack of a viable license structure for Internet radio streaming in other countries. It was a terrible day. We did however hold out some hope that a solution might exist for the UK, so we left it unblocked as we worked diligently with the rights organizations to negotiate an economically workable license fee….Pandora will stop streaming to the UK as of January 15th, 2008

Memo To UK: No Pandora For You.

What are the MCPS / PRS and the PPL doing here - how come they can't figure this out? What a shame. A great service that everyone wants, and a great way to promote music, and still no way to get it legally. All this is doing is keeping money away from artists and writers, and forcing the users into circumvention. Arghhh!!!
